(Apple no longer include X11 with ML, >> so you have to get your own from the community spin-out.) >> -- >> Joseph Wright >> > Thank you Joseph. > Yes, XQuartz was installed. > I said «was» because I am not aware you have to re-install XQuartz each time > you have an update to the system software. > So I re-install XQuartz and now it works. > > Have a nice day. > François > > PS: Matlab 2008 doesn't work any more but here is not the place for this! :) Howdy, XQuartz adds /opt/bin to the PATH variable by adding a file to /etc/paths.d. Most likely the installation of Mountain Lion deleted that file so simply re-running xQuartz would probably re-add that file.
